Rugby Union: Silver Lake to acquire stake in the All Blacks!

US Private Equity Firm, Silver Lake, is reported to be taking a 15% stake in the famous New Zealand All Blacks Rugby Union Football Team, which has won three Rugby World Cup tournaments.

This stake values the All Blacks at US$2 billion.

Silver Lake, which is mainly active in the global technology sector, already owns sporting investments in City Football Group, which owns Manchester City FC, and sports teams in the US, Australia, Japan, Spain and Uruguay.

The All Blacks, one of the world’s leading and iconic sporting brands, has suffered financially as a result of the COVID-19 pandemic, using up in 2020 almost half of its cash reserves of some US$60 million.
